Rep. Adam Schiff, D-Calif., asked Capitol Police officer Harry Dunn to reflect upon the question he posed when remembering the day he and his colleagues responded to the Jan. 6 attack: “Is this America?”

“Frankly, I guess it is America,” Dunn said, referring to the racist abuse he and other officers of color suffered that day. “It shouldn’t be. But I guess that's the way that things are.” He added that the officers and lawmakers present at the select committee hearing to investigate the attack represented a better side of the country that appeals to the good in people, and wants to do the right thing. Dunn said he was encouraged by that. A teary-eyed Schiff replied that he had faith in the U.S. because of folks like Dunn. “I’m so grateful to all of you,” Schiff said to the officers who offered testimony.
